i have 1 on my car and it turbo not that it matters on idle and when u take off but i think its fine in traffic
BUT
in the wet and on the grass i find it nearly impossible to take off without spinning the wheels
even sometimes in the dry if u give it to much when taking off traction is impossible in 1st

ive got one on my A14 turbo, but its a Sprung centre, not sollid, mine is fine in traffic, as long as you dont ride it.....bad shudder., hooks up awsome and no slippage at all since installed.

i think your clutch plate will be no good in traffic. but if you like to spin the wheels... this will work
